Simplifying 2m2 + 4m + 12 = 0 Reorder the terms: 12 + 4m + 2m2 = 0 Solving 12 + 4m + 2m2 = 0 Solving for variable 'm'. Factor out the Greatest Common Factor (GCF), '2'. 2(6 + 2m + m2) = 0 Ignore the factor 2.Subproblem 1
Set the factor '(6 + 2m + m2)' equal to zero and attempt to solve: Simplifying 6 + 2m + m2 = 0 Solving 6 + 2m + m2 = 0 Begin completing the square. Move the constant term to the right: Add '-6' to each side of the equation. 6 + 2m + -6 + m2 = 0 + -6 Reorder the terms: 6 + -6 + 2m + m2 = 0 + -6 Combine like terms: 6 + -6 = 0 0 + 2m + m2 = 0 + -6 2m + m2 = 0 + -6 Combine like terms: 0 + -6 = -6 2m + m2 = -6 The m term is 2m. Take half its coefficient (1). Square it (1) and add it to both sides. Add '1' to each side of the equation. 2m + 1 + m2 = -6 + 1 Reorder the terms: 1 + 2m + m2 = -6 + 1 Combine like terms: -6 + 1 = -5 1 + 2m + m2 = -5 Factor a perfect square on the left side: (m + 1)(m + 1) = -5 Can't calculate square root of the right side. The solution to this equation could not be determined. This subproblem is being ignored because a solution could not be determined. The solution to this equation could not be determined.
